In television, there are core cast roles in a series, guest roles, and extras Actors are often paid according to how much they speak In theatre, all actors take on characters and some may play more than one character in the same play With the exception of a chorus, they are usually paid regardless of how many lines they speak Audiences willingly "suspend their disbelief" in theatre by accepting this theatrical convention In musicals and big productions new actors and singers may form a chorus

The concept of roles is based on the activities performed during a software project Informally, a certain role can be defined by the set of activities necessary to complete a certain task (e g a life cycle phase) Usually there is no one-to-one mapping between people and roles, i e one person can play more than one role or it might be the case that one role is performed by more than one person List of possible roles (in German)
